1. Carry or Wear Your Birthstone with Purpose
Whether it’s a necklace, bracelet, ring, or even a loose stone tucked into your pocket—wearing your birthstone is the simplest way to start.
When you put it on, pause and set an intention. Something simple like:
“Today, I want to feel grounded.”
“I’m choosing joy.”
“This bracelet reminds me to breathe through the hard parts.”
The stone becomes your tiny reminder to come back to yourself—no matter what the day brings.

3. Create a 60-Second Morning or Night Ritual
Build a habit that’s small enough to stick.
Here’s one you can do with your gemstone jewelry:
-
Hold your piece for a second before putting it on.
-
Say a short affirmation based on the stone’s meaning.
-
Breathe in through your nose, out through your mouth.
-
Go about your day.
That’s it. But it’s enough to start the day feeling rooted.
